摘要: 生态工业和生态工业园区是近年来出现的解决环境问题和可持续发展的新思路 .对不确定条件下工业园区优化组合问题的研究是其中一个非常重要的组成部分 .提出了当同时存在周期变动和随机变动两种不同类型的不确定变量时 ,工业园区优化问题的求解方法及适用范围 .应用该法对一工业园区案例进行了计算和分析 ,表明了该法的有效性 .

Abstract: The paper develops a new idea to solve optimization problems that come from coexistence of two different kinds of uncertain parameters. Industrial Ecology (IE) and Eco-Industrial Park (EIP) is a new idea to deal with environmental problems. During the study on EIP,it is important to study the optimization of an industrial park under uncertainty.In an industrial park,uncertain parameters can be divided into two kinds:parameters of one kind are varying stochastically;and those of the other kind are varying periodically.There are methods for each kind of them. However,both kinds of parameters often exist at the same time in an industrial park.In this paper,the main steps to establish a framework to optimize an industrial park are presented.A method is developed to deal with problems of coexistence of both kinds of parameters.It converts periodical parameters to stochastic parameters, so that the problems can be solved by using stochastic optimization method. Finally an example is presented to testify the feasibility of the proposed method.
